I have been told by a UPS manufacturer that it is a violation of the NEC to have the rectifier and the static bypass of a UPS to be fed from separate sources.  That is done to provide a measure of redundancy.
I have looked through the code book and have not been able to find where that is a violation.
My question: Is it a violation of the NEC to have the rectifier and bypass fed from separate sources?
